Beaumaris Gaol on the Isle of Anglesey offers families a fascinating glimpse into Victorian prison life in Wales. This unique museum welcomes older children and teenagers to explore the atmospheric cells, punishment rooms, and execution areas of this 19th-century courthouse and gaol. Indoor exhibits ensure engaging visits whatever the Welsh weather.
Toilet facilities and wheelchair accessible areas provide family convenience. Located in Anglesey, the gaol tells compelling stories of crime and punishment that captivate curious young minds. Children interested in history, mysteries, and how life differed in previous centuries will find the preserved cells and original features genuinely intriguing.

What is Beaumaris Gaol?
A Victorian prison on Anglesey where you can explore cells, the treadmill, and discover harsh prison life.
Is Beaumaris Gaol suitable for young children?
Beaumaris Gaol welcomes older children and teenagers. The atmosphere can be intense for younger visitors.
